jephson housing association dudley – What is a Housing Association Repairs and Maintenance Policy on Health and Safety Standards?

There are particular health and safety standards which apply to rented houses. By law, your house needs to be safe and in shape to live in when your tenancy begins and this need to continue throughout the tenancy. From the starting to the end of your tenancy, your housing association has responsibilities to fix and preserve safety of:. The gas supply and gas devices they supply. Electrical wiring and electrical devices they supply. Condensation, moist and mould are likewise common problems that you might encounter. You must report problems with this to your proprietor instantly. Every property manager, whether they are a regional authority or a housing association, has commitments to repair wet and mould, as well as to recognize the reason for the problem. After you’ve reported the issue, an inspection and repairs they are accountable for should be carried out. If the condensation has actually occurred due to a failing to supply appropriate ventilation on their part, it’s their task to resolve the ventilation concern. Wet and mould can position a serious danger to health, triggering breathing issues like asthma and bronchitis, specifically in young children. This is why it is important that you report it to your landlord, which they sort it out as quickly as possible. Everybody deserves a safe home. jephson housing association dudley – What Are my Housing Association Repair Obligations and Requirements?

As a tenant you do have a particular amount of responsibility to keep where you live clean, safe and tidy, your local authority or housing association likewise has a lot of repair work and maintenance obligations. Social Housing proprietors are accountable for a lot of repairs in your home, consisting of any damage or disrepair impacting:. the structure/exterior of the building i.e. the roofing system, walls, windows and external doors. central heating, gas fires, fireplaces, flues, ventilation and chimneys. supply of water, pipes, sinks, toilets and baths. external drains pipes and guttering. gas pipes, electrical wiring and any home appliances offered i.e. if a cleaning maker is offered the property manager is most likely accountable if it breaks. typical locations like lifts and entryways. If you reside in a house of several profession or an HMO, your landlord has a lot more obligations for fire and basic safety, water supply and drainage, gas and electricity and waste disposal. jephson housing association dudley – Housing Association Tenant Responsibilities and Repair Obligations.

As a housing association occupant, you have a series of repair work and upkeep responsibilities, primarily for features inside your property. If you or someone visiting your home mistakenly or intentionally triggers damage, you’ll be the one responsible for fixing it. If something occurs and repair is needed then you ought to inform your property manager as soon as possible. They may agree to carry out property repair and upkeep themselves and then charge the cost to you, or they may agree to you repairing it. By law, in every occupancy arrangement it will state that you need to give access for repair: your proprietor or their representative deserves to access your house as long as they give you a minimum of twenty-four hours notification. In an emergency situation, for instance if a pipe has burst, and they can’t contact you then they hold the right to get in the residential or commercial property without your permission. You are accountable for utilizing your home in a “tenant-like” way, which normally means:. Performing small repair work yourself i.e. changing merges and light bulbs. Keeping your home fairly tidy. Not causing damage to the home – consisting of visitors. Using any fixtures and fittings correctly, for example, not blocking a toilet by flushing something unsuitable down it. It is really crucial to note that at no point throughout the occupancy do you can stop paying or decline to pay lease. Even if your property manager has actually stopped working to carry out repairs, you should continue to pay rent up until the end of the tenancy. If you believe you ought to not have to pay the full amount, you can form a problem with the landlord in which you can specify your factors.

jephson housing association dudley – What Is A Housing Association?

No guide to making housing association complaints would be total without a complete description of what a real estate association is. These are non-profit making enterprises, which own multiple residential or commercial properties, and remain in the business of leasing these residential or commercial properties out. Where a private property manager may just have one or a handful of properties, a housing association could potentially be renting hundreds at a time. All of the revenue made from renting goes towards preserving and enhancing the homes, as well as extending the home portfolio. Real estate association homes that are leased to low-income groups is typically given the name social real estate. jephson housing association dudley – Following Your Housing Association’s Complaints Process

Your Housing association will have its own formal complaints procedure. You should have been given details of this treatment when you signed your occupancy contract. If you don’t have it, call your Housing association and request for a copy in writing. You need to follow this treatment effectively, just when this procedure stops working to get your Housing disrepair fixed, will there be a route to making a settlement claim.
